Usual Lawn Sprinkler Issues and Their Solutions



Lawn sprinkler typically encounter a variety of usual problems that can disrupt their effectiveness. One common trouble is water pressure variations, which can cause irregular watering. This can typically be solved by adjusting the pressure regulatory authority or looking for clogs in the pipes. Another constant concern is broken or blocked sprinkler heads, which can stop ample water distribution. Changing damaged heads or removing particles can treat this scenario. Furthermore, leakages in the system can add to water waste and increased energy costs. Recognizing the resource of leakages, whether in the pipes or fittings, is vital for efficient repair work. Improper programming of the timer can result in overwatering or underwatering. Verifying the timer setups align with neighborhood weather and plant requirements can boost system performance. By addressing these common problems immediately, home owners can maintain their automatic sprinkler and ensure peak capability.


Just How to Carry Out Routine Maintenance on Your Automatic Sprinkler



Preserving a lawn sprinkler is important for ensuring its effectiveness and durability. Property owners should begin by evaluating the system at the very least two times a year, ideally in spring and autumn. During these assessments, they need to check for any visible damages to lawn sprinkler heads and readjust them to guarantee correct coverage. Cleansing the sprinkler heads is also important to stop clogs triggered by dust and debris.Next, house owners ought to analyze the system's timer and setups to confirm they straighten with seasonal watering requirements. Readjusting the routine based upon rains and seasonal modifications can cause significant water financial savings. In addition, it is necessary to purge the system occasionally to eliminate any type of built up sediment.Lastly, homeowners should verify that nothing obstructs the lawn sprinkler's spray pattern, such as thick plants or garden designs. By consistently maintaining the lawn sprinkler, home owners can optimize performance and expand its life expectancy.


Tips for Identifying and Fixing Leaks



Just how can homeowners successfully identify and take care of leakages in their watering systems? They must perform a visual assessment of the entire system, looking for damp places in the landscape, uncommonly lush spots of turf, or pooling water. These indicators commonly suggest a leak in the underground piping or at the sprinkler heads. Property owners can also monitor their water bill for unanticipated boosts, suggesting water loss via leaks.Once a leakage is presumed, they can separate sections of the irrigation system by switching off areas one by one. This aids determine the issue location. For minor leakages, homeowners can apply sealant or change harmed fittings. In instances of substantial leakages or extensive damages, getting in touch with an expert may be required. Normal tracking and punctual repair services can protect against water waste and ensure the performance of the watering system.


Comprehending Sprinkler Head Kind and Their Features



Recognizing and repairing leaks in an irrigation system is only component of keeping an effective landscape watering technique. Understanding the different types of lawn sprinkler heads and about his their functions is just as essential for ideal performance.Sprinkler heads can be categorized mostly into fixed and rotating kinds. Fixed heads, such as pop-up or effect designs, offer consistent insurance coverage for smaller locations. These are perfect for blossom beds and shrubbery. Conversely, revolving heads, consisting of gear-driven and multi-stream models, provide an extra regulated and reliable water circulation, making them ideal for bigger lawns.Another group is drip watering emitters, which are made for targeted watering at the plant root degree, lowering water waste. Each sort of lawn sprinkler head has actually distinct advantages customized to certain landscape design requirements. By selecting the ideal lawn sprinkler head, home owners can boost their irrigation system's efficiency while ensuring their landscape continues to be rich and healthy and balanced.


When to Call an Expert for Sprinkler Fixing



When should a home owner consider employing an expert for sprinkler repair service? Identifying the appropriate minute to hire a professional is important for maintaining a reliable irrigation system. If a home owner experiences considerable leaks, consistent water merging, or damaged parts that can not be quickly repaired, specialist assistance is called for. In addition, if the lawn sprinkler falls short to distribute water evenly or shows signs of electrical breakdowns, it may be time to look for specialist help.Homeowners should likewise consider professional services when they do not have the moment or knowledge to identify complex issues, such as inappropriate stress degrees or system programming mistakes. Additionally, if fixings require specialized devices or expertise beyond standard maintenance, a specialist is finest suited to address these obstacles. Eventually, getting a certified technician can save time, cash, and protect against further damage to the sprinkler system, making sure a healthy and dynamic landscape.

Exactly How Can I Winterize My Lawn Sprinkler Successfully?





To winterize a sprinkler system efficiently, one should drain all water from pipelines, disconnect hoses, shield subjected parts, and think about making use of pressed air to blow out continuing to be wetness, stopping freezing and prospective damage throughout cool months.
